
A Crack in the Wall by Claudia Pieiro
A dying marriage, a dead-end career but a young woman and a murder change everything for a Buenos Aires architect.
Praise for previous novels by Claudia Pineiro: "Thursday Night Widows is a gripping storyThe dystopia portrayed is an indictment not solely of an assassin but of Argentina's class structure and the willful blindness of its petty bourgeoisie." Times Literary Supplement "If you read only one crime book in translation this year, make All Yours the one, a book that grabs you from the start and whips along at pace. It screams out to become a film." CrimeTime
Claudia Pineiro, formerly a journalist and playwright, is the author of literary crime novels that are all bestsellers in Latin America and have been translated into many languages. A Crack in the Wall follows on the success of All Yours and Thursday Night Widows, both previously published by Bitter Lemon Press.
